What benefits do USPS employees get?
Career USPS employees get federal health insurance, retirement through FERS, a Thrift Savings Plan with agency matching, paid annual and sick leave, and life insurance. It's one of the strongest benefits packages available for blue-collar government work.

Is a USPS job considered a government job?
Yes. USPS is an independent federal agency, so these are government jobs with government-level benefits. Employees in MN are covered by federal retirement and benefit programs, even though USPS operates outside the standard GS pay scale.
